SubscriberHello, I am running a cold forging simulation in LS-DYNA using the implicit solver, and I am experiencing a sudden solver termination before the end time.
The workpiece is modeled using the EFG (Element-Free Galerkin) formulation (elform 42). At a certain stage of the forming stroke the solver stops abruptly due to negative volume error. I would like advice on which aspects of my model setup should be improved or reconsidered in order to solve the issue. Ansys EmployeeHi,
Thanks for the information. Do you see any weird response at the contact interface? What type of contact are you using? Have you tried *CONTACT_FORMING_SURFACE_TO_SURFACE_MORTAR?
Moreover, Are there any specific reasons you set IAT1-3 to 1 in *CONTROL_REMESHING_EFG? These are higher than the recommended values in the manual. Lower values may help prevent mesh distortion and negative element volume error.

SubscriberThere's not enough information here to troubleshoot just from those keywords... you can turn on implicit to explicit switch and change the d3plot to allow a much shorter dt around the time the error occured.  This may allow you to visualize the issues of where this happened. Â
implicit to explicit switch can be activated in in control_implicit_general with imflag = -lcid or =4 with control_implicit_auto.  database_binary_d3plot can be done with a load curve to control output frequency. Â
hope this helps in some way.Â
